Dodd’s late show clinches Swans’ thriller

By WILLIAM SPARKES

Swansea.................32 Bridgend.................. 31
Swansea held on to defeat Bridgend by a single point in a thriller at St Helen’s.
The home side began the match when the forwards created space for Gareth J Rees to race clear from a ruck to score. Bridgend’s Iestyn Merriman then caught the Whites asleep by scoring from a quick tap penalty.
After a kicking dual between the two sides, Gareth J Rees spilled the ball forward to gift Bridgend an attacking set piece and, moments later, Gareth Harvey crashed over for a try.
